Prometheus中文监控指标监控周期调整
在当今企业信息化、自动化日益深入的背景下,监控已经成为保障系统稳定运行的重要手段。Prometheus作为一款开源监控解决方案,因其强大的功能、灵活的配置和易于扩展的特点,受到了广泛关注。本文将围绕Prometheus中文监控指标监控周期调整这一主题,探讨如何优化监控周期,提升监控效果。
一、Prometheus简介
Prometheus是一款开源监控和警报工具,由SoundCloud公司开发,用于监控服务器、网络和应用程序。它通过抓取指标、存储数据、查询和可视化等方式,帮助用户实时了解系统状态,及时发现并解决问题。
二、监控指标监控周期调整的重要性
监控指标监控周期是指Prometheus抓取指标的时间间隔。合理调整监控周期对于保障监控效果至关重要。以下列举几个调整监控周期的重要性:
- 提高监控灵敏度:缩短监控周期可以更及时地发现异常,从而减少故障影响范围。
- 降低系统资源消耗:延长监控周期可以减少Prometheus的抓取频率,降低系统资源消耗。
- 优化存储空间:调整监控周期可以减少存储空间占用,降低存储成本。
三、Prometheus中文监控指标监控周期调整方法
- 配置文件调整
Prometheus的监控周期在配置文件中设置,可以通过修改scrape_configs
部分来实现调整。以下是一个示例:
scrape_configs:
- job_name: 'example'
static_configs:
- targets: ['localhost:9090']
scrape_interval: 10s # 调整为10秒
- PromQL查询调整
Prometheus提供了丰富的查询语言PromQL,可以通过PromQL查询调整监控周期。以下是一个示例:
# 将监控周期调整为10秒
up{job="example"}[10s]
- Prometheus Alertmanager调整
Alertmanager是Prometheus的警报管理组件,可以通过配置Alertmanager的静默期来调整监控周期。以下是一个示例:
route:
receiver: 'email'
group_by: ['alertname']
repeat_interval: 10s # 调整为10秒
四、案例分析
某企业使用Prometheus监控其生产环境中的数据库服务器。初始监控周期为30秒,但在实际运行过程中,发现数据库性能问题无法及时发现。经过调整监控周期为10秒后,成功捕捉到性能问题,并及时处理,避免了更大损失。
五、总结
Prometheus中文监控指标监控周期调整是优化监控效果的重要手段。通过合理调整监控周期,可以提高监控灵敏度,降低系统资源消耗,优化存储空间。在实际应用中,可根据具体情况选择合适的调整方法,以达到最佳监控效果。
猜你喜欢:全景性能监控